Falling into the Rainforest
The Encantada Waterfall as part of La Paz Waterfall Gardens in Vara Blanca, Costa Rica
Canon EOS 10D: 15mm (24mm) f/6.3 1/160" ISO 400   Capture time: 2008-03-25 14:22:12
©2024 PixelMaze Photography